Highest Education Level

Policy Analysts in Pennsylvania off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
41.0%
Master's Degree
23.7%
High School or GED
12.3%
Associate's Degree
8.2%
Vocational Degree or Certification
7.2%
Doctorate Degree
5.0%
Some College
2.3%
Some High School
0.2%
